摘要

The present invention is characterised by certain genetic variants being susceptibility variants for prostate cancer. The invention relates to methods of determining increased susceptibility to prostate cancer, as well as methods of determining decreased susceptibility to prostate cancer, using such variants. The invention further relates to apparatus for determining a genetic indicator for prostate cancer in a human individual, and the use of an oligonucleotide probe in the manufacture of a reagent for diagnosing and/or assessing susceptibility to prostate cancer in a human individual.
